4-Session Workshop | All Levels Welcome
Join us for a hands-on, process-focused series where you'll explore the art of weaving as a creative medium. In this four-part workshop, you'll design and create a one-of-a-kind woven artwork using a variety of materials and techniques.
Bring a frame (minimum size 16” x 24”) — this will become your loom. We’ll begin by warping the frame and building a solid foundation for your piece. Each session will guide you through exploring texture, shape, composition, and non-traditional materials to bring your vision to life. This is more than just functional weaving — it's weaving as art.
Expect experimentation, conversation, and inspiration as you work alongside fellow makers in a supportive, creative environment.
